Over the years I have noticed junk/spam email coming from these servers
so I created this rule:
header ENA_RCVD_NOTRUST Received =~
/\.(secureserver\.net|web-hosting\.com|websitewelcome\.com|inmotionhosting\.com|unifiedlayer\.com|ezhostingserver\.com|siteprotect\.com|internetbilisim\.net|privateemail\.com|registrar-servers\.com|emailsrvr\.com|registeredsite\.com)
\[/
Many of these servers are listed on whitelists. My solution is to meta
those whitelists to add back the points they subtract and then
selectively whitelist_auth safe/good sending domains coming from these
servers.
I would be interested to hear how others handle this situation where
good and bad email egress from the same set of servers.
I am not sure how these servers get listed on whitelists but all I can
do is report some of them to SpamCop and try to get them off.
HOSTKARMA_WL is usually very accurate but they list some of the servers
above.
